// WATERING_INTERVAL_FLOOR_MINUTES
//
// Heads up, future maintainer: this is the minimum gap the Sproutwell
// scheduler will allow between watering runs, no matter what the soil
// sensors claim. We added it after the Greenhollow pilot, where a noisy
// moisture probe triggered eleven waterings in one afternoon and
// drowned a tray of basil. Don't lower it below 45 without checking
// the pump duty-cycle spec. The calibration run that validated this
// value is identified by the token on the next line.

build token for fajop-kageg: htk14_a2d40227103e0f

Note for security review: we propose retiring the homegrown Quillstack job queue in favor of Ferrovane's managed offering. Data in transit is encrypted end to end, and tenant isolation was verified during the Calderholm pilot. A full data-flow diagram is attached to the assessment ticket. Questions about the vendor's attestations can be sent here.

alerts address for kafof-bagag: kasael@olvarqdyn.corp

Subject: Secure interview room — night shift access

Dear night shift colleagues,

From Monday, Room 1.14 at Oldebrook Court is designated the secure room for overnight candidate interviews run by the Hallix recruiting team. Please keep it locked whenever unoccupied, check that the window blinds are down at the start of each shift, and note any access in the logbook on the shelf inside. Cleaning crews should not enter without a supervisor present. For shift staff needing entry, the door code is below.

door code, tajof-kageg: bdg-QVDCE-3